The median expected salary for a typical Database Warehouse Analyst, Sr.
in the United States is $90,589. This basic
market pricing report was prepared using our Certified Compensation Professionals'
analysis of survey data collected from thousands of HR departments at employers
of all sizes, industries and geographies.
|
|
Source: HR Reported data as of May 2013

Job Description for Database Warehouse Analyst, Sr.

Determines business information needs and identifies system requirements. Analyzes business intelligence data and provides reports. Acts as liaison between information technology and business units. Ensures data accuracy. Assesses data extraction, report generation, and bugs appearing in operations involving the data warehouse. Requires a bachelor's degree in area of specialty and 4-6 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Familiar with a variety of the field's concepts, practices, and procedures. Relies on extensive exper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of tasks. A wide degree of creativity and latitude is expected.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department.
